Carrying Value
The amount an asset is valued at on a balance sheet, subtracting depreciation and amortization.
Value Recovers
The process by which the market value of an asset increases after a period of decline.
Double Declining Balance
A method of accelerated depreciation which doubles the straight-line depreciation rate, resulting in higher depreciation expenses in the early years of an asset's life.
Depreciation Rate
The rate at which an asset's value is reduced over time for accounting and tax purposes.
